Growth Drivers
1. Increasing Demand for Semiconductors: The rising need for semiconductors in consumer electronics, automotive applications, and Internet of Things (IoT) devices is driving the demand for production equipment.
2. Advancements in Technology: Innovations such as Artificial Intelligence (AI), machine learning, and edge computing are stimulating the need for more advanced semiconductor fabrication processes and equipment.
3. Government Initiatives: U.S. government policies aimed at boosting domestic semiconductor production, including incentives and funding, are fostering growth in the market.
4. Shift Towards Automation: The trend toward automated manufacturing processes is leading to increasing adoption of advanced semiconductor production equipment, enhancing efficiency and reducing operational costs.
Industry Restraints
1. High Capital Investment: The significant capital required for purchasing advanced semiconductor production equipment can deter smaller companies from entering the market.
2. Supply Chain Challenges: Global supply chain disruptions, particularly those affecting raw materials and components, can hinder production and delay project timelines.
3. Rapid Technological Changes: The fast-paced evolution of semiconductor technology may render existing production equipment obsolete, necessitating continuous investment in new machinery.
4. Environmental Concerns: Growing scrutiny on environmental impact and sustainability practices in manufacturing processes can pose challenges for semiconductor production companies.

Competitive Landscape
The competitive landscape of the U.S. Semiconductor Production Equipment Market is characterized by a mix of established players and emerging companies. Key industry participants include:
1. Applied Materials, Inc.
2. Lam Research Corporation
3. ASML Holding N.V.
4. KLA Corporation
5. Tokyo Electron Limited
These companies are aggressively pursuing research and development to innovate and enhance their product offerings. Strategic partnerships, mergers, and acquisitions are common strategies in this competitive market as companies seek to strengthen their market position and expand their technological capabilities.
